Eligibility For Becoming A Chief Minister
The Constitution of India sets the Principal Qualifications one must meet to be eligible to the office of the Chief Minister. A Chief Minister must be:
- A Citizen of India
- He/She should be a Member of the State Legislature
- He/She should be of 25 years of age or more
Procedure For Electing A Chief Minister :
Following elections to the Legislative Assembly, the State’s Governor usually invites the party (or coalition) with a majority of seats to form the Government.
- This is procedurally established by the Vote of Confidence in the Legislative Assembly, as suggested by the Governor of the state who is the appointing authority.
- The governor appoints the Chief Minister, whose council of ministers is collectively responsible to the assembly.
- He/She must have the confidence of the Assembly.
- The Chief Minister’s term is for five years and is subject to no term limits.
